85R1019 ADM-D     By: Huffines S.B. No. 766       A BILL TO BE ENTITLED   AN ACT   relating to accounting for costs incurred by the health and human   services system as a result of the presence in this state of persons   who are not lawfully present in the United States.          B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:          SECTION 1.  Subchapter B, Chapter 531, Government Code, is   amended by adding Section 531.0255 to read as follows:          Sec. 531.0255.  ACCOUNTING FOR COSTS OF ILLEGAL IMMIGRATION.   (a) Not later than the 30th day before the first day of each regular   legislative session, the commission shall issue to the speaker of   the house of representatives, the lieutenant governor, the   governor, and the attorney general a report of the financial costs   to the health and human services system incurred during the   preceding two-year period that resulted from the presence in this   state of persons who are not lawfully present in the United States.          (b)  The report must include a separate accounting for the   costs incurred in specific categories of spending as determined by   the comptroller.          (c)  On request of the commission, the comptroller shall   assist the commission in preparing the report.          SECTION 2.  This state recognizes that it is the   responsibility of the federal government to maintain the security   of the national border to prevent unlawful entry of persons and   finds that the federal government should reimburse this state for   expenditures by the Health and Human Services Commission and the   health and human services agencies, as defined by Section 531.001,   Government Code, made necessary by the presence of persons in this   state who are not lawfully present in the United States.          SECTION 3.  This Act takes effect September 1, 2017.
